This study tested the hypothesis that yoga practice can improve respiratory function in the elderly.
Maximal inspiratory and expiratory pressure (IPmax and EPmax) were assessed by a manovacuometer and tidal volume (VT), vital capacity (VC) and minute ventilation (VE) were assessed by a ventilometer. The yoga program comprised 70 min sessions, 3 times/week during 12 weeks.
